Does toothpaste work on burns?

Applying toothpaste to burns usually does not work. Patients applying toothpaste on the scalded area can not play a role in restoring the wound, toothpaste does not have anti-inflammatory, expectorant and promote the growth of local new skin, and may lead to wound infection, is not conducive to the recovery of wounds, so scalded toothpaste is not useful.
